Job Description

Senior Specialty Designer are responsible for researching and identifying readily available items or fixtures, as well as crafting original and unique custom pieces to meet specific project requirements. They are responsible for developing and working within budgets and schedules to meet the project needs. They lead the design work of junior designers and develop teams of designers to complete fabrication drawings. Some travel will be necessary to survey vendor production as well as direct field installation on a project construction site.

Responsibilities
  • Work with project teams to develop fixture design that support the story and illumination needs.
  • Identify, research and specify specialty items to meet creative intent.
  • Lead a team of other specialty designers to detail and achieve the design goals of a project
  • Consults with Department Manager for allocation of staff resources
  • Work with outside vendors to adapt designs to meet creative and budget requirements.
  • Responsible for maintaining the scope and working within budgets and schedules to support project needs.
  • Provides fabrication design support for WDI Theme Lighting project team.
  • Travel to the field to supervise contractor’s installation of Owner Furnished Specialty Design Items.
